Abstract
The invention discloses a kind of fully-automatic intelligent pipeline to quantify drilling device, including housing, the both sides of the inner walls bottom have been fixedly connected with support column, the top of support column is fixedly connected with translot, regulation is connected with transverse slat between the both sides of the inner walls, side at the top of transverse slat is fixedly connected with motor, screw is fixedly connected with the output shaft of motor, the surface pivots connection movable block of screw, the bottom of movable block is fixedly connected with electric telescopic rod, and the present invention relates to pipeline intelligent technical field of processing equipment.The fully-automatic intelligent pipeline quantifies drilling device, motor is controlled to work by central processing unit, drive screw to rotate, adjust the position of movable block, stretched by central controller controls electric telescopic rod, adjust the position of drill bit, so as to adjust position and the depth of drilling, promote hold-down head that pipeline clamping being prevented, pipeline produces offset in process by spring, processing effect is good, and work efficiency is high.

During the use of pipeline, it usually needs drill to pipeline, to facilitate the connection and the accessory that carry out pipeline
Installation, existing pipeline drilling device, can only generally pinpoint depthkeeping and drill, can not automatically adjust drilling as needed
Position and depth, processing method is relatively simple, it is necessary to manually be adjusted, and work efficiency is low.

During work, pipeline is placed on to the top of translot 3, spring 116 promotes hold-down head 115 to compress pipeline, avoids pipe
Road produces deflection in process, and by 14 input data of button, central processing unit 13 receives signal, controls 5 work of motor
Make, drive screw 6 to rotate, drive movable block 7 to move, so as to adjust the position of drill bit 10, adjust the position of drilling, central processing
Device 13 controls electric telescopic rod 8 flexible, adjusts the height of bore motor 9, so as to drive drill bit 10 to move, adjusts the depth of drilling
Degree.
